Security Paper Label Stock Cross-Cutting Blades

Security label paper requires controlled conversion because its value may depend on feature placement, serialization and accountable waste. A replacement review must use authorized drawings and actual equipment records while avoiding unsupported claims about confidential constructions or knife dimensions.

Where This Cutting Application Appears

Serialized label sheet separation

Cuts printed repeats into controlled sheets while preserving sequence and cut-to-print position.

Protected-media sample preparation

Produces authorized test pieces for print, inspection and downstream converting qualification.

Accountable security-stock conversion

Sizes controlled paper media under defined reconciliation and scrap-handling procedures.

Define the Required Cut Result

  • Repeat length traceable to the authorized production datum
  • Embedded and printed security zones remain functional
  • Square, clean edges suitable for inspection
  • Scrap and rejected pieces remain identifiable and controlled

Problems to Diagnose Before Changing the Knife

Cut-to-print error changes after a splice

  • Identify splice position and repeat restart
  • Check sensor response and feed acceleration
  • Compare web tension before and after the splice

Embedded thread pulls from the cut edge

  • Confirm authorized thread location and orientation
  • Inspect support and separation sequence
  • Compare accepted feature termination samples

Rejected sheets cannot be reconciled

  • Review counting and batch identification
  • Define cutoff and inspection handoff
  • Confirm secure waste segregation without exposing sensitive data

Edge quality varies near coated zones

  • Map permitted coating transitions
  • Compare moisture and layer stiffness
  • Inspect both cut faces under the agreed method

Knife Forms That May Be Considered

Possible knife formWhen it may be consideredWhat must be confirmed
straight registered sheeter arrangementMay suit controlled batch sheeting where the web is indexed to an authorized datum.Confirm holder, cutting width, stroke, support, registration and approved dimensions from restricted equipment documentation.
rotary registered cutoff arrangementMay suit continuous protected-media lines with synchronized repeat control.Confirm cylinder interface, timing, repeat, mating surface and access-controlled drawings before manufacture.

Questions About This Cutting Application

Why is this entry separate from ordinary paper sheeting?

Feature registration, controlled documentation and accountable scrap can be as important as the physical cut.

Can confidential construction details be omitted?

Share only what is authorized, but enough technical information must remain to assess material behavior and the equipment interface safely.

What happens when a cut crosses a security thread?

Termination quality and feature function must follow the approved design and acceptance sample; no generic assumption is reliable.

How should splices be evaluated?

Record repeat recovery, tension, sensor response and the disposition of sheets around each splice.

Can final knife geometry be stated in an application article?

No. It must be confirmed from controlled equipment data, an approved component or drawing and representative trials.
